Figure 4: A cutaway of a six cell 12 V lead-acid battery. In traditional lead-acid batteries the plates are immersed in liquid electrolyte. This is termed a flooded lead-acid battery as the electrolyte is free to move about in the cells. Charging the battery converts the lead sulphate that is deposited during discharge back into sulphuric acid.

How Much Acid Should Be in a Battery?

Electrolyte Solution Composition. The electrolyte solution in a lead-acid battery consists of approximately 35% sulfuric acid and 65% water.The acid concentration is usually between 4.2-5 mol/L, and the solution has a density of 1.25-1.28 kg/L.

Shipping lead acid batteries – BatteryGuy Knowledge Base

The transportation of lead acid batteries by road, sea and air is heavily regulated in most countries. Lead acid is defined by United Nations numbers as either: UN2794 – Batteries, Wet, Filled with acid – Hazard Class 8 (labeling required) UN2800 – Batteries, Wet, Non-spillable – Hazard Class 8 (labeling required)

Lead-Acid Battery Basics

Lead-Acid Battery Cells and Discharging. A lead-acid battery cell consists of a positive electrode made of lead dioxide (PbO 2) and a negative electrode made of porous metallic lead (Pb), both of which are immersed in a sulfuric acid (H 2 SO 4) water solution. This solution forms an electrolyte with free (H+ and SO42-) ions.

BU-201: How does the Lead Acid Battery Work?

Invented by the French physician Gaston Planté in 1859, lead acid was the first rechargeable battery for commercial use. Despite its advanced age, the lead chemistry continues to be in wide use today. There are good reasons for its popularity; lead acid is dependable and inexpensive on a cost-per-watt base.
